How Mounjaro Affects Your Body's Natural Systems
Understanding Tirzepatide's Dual Hormone Action
Mounjaro contains tirzepatide, which works by mimicking two natural hormones your body produces: GLP-1 (glucagon-like peptide-1) and GIP (glucose-dependent insulinotropic polypeptide). These hormones are part of your body's incretin system, which plays a crucial role in regulating blood sugar levels and appetite after you eat. When you consume food, your intestines naturally release these hormones to help manage your body's response.
Tirzepatide acts as a dual agonist, meaning it activates both GLP-1 and GIP receptors throughout your body. This dual action makes Mounjaro different from treatments that only target one hormone pathway. The GLP-1 receptors are found in various organs including the pancreas, stomach, brain, and other tissues involved in metabolism. GIP receptors are similarly distributed and work alongside GLP-1 to coordinate your body's metabolic response to food.
By activating these receptor pathways, Mounjaro enhances your body's natural ability to regulate appetite and blood sugar. This mechanism may help reduce feelings of hunger between meals and support better portion control during eating. The treatment works with your existing biological systems rather than overriding them, which is why individual responses can vary based on personal physiology.
Gastric Emptying and Satiety Effects
One of the key ways Mounjaro works is by slowing gastric emptying - the rate at which food moves from your stomach into your small intestine. Under normal circumstances, your stomach gradually releases food into the digestive tract over several hours. Mounjaro extends this process, meaning food stays in your stomach for longer periods.
This slower gastric emptying has several effects that may support weight management. When food remains in your stomach longer, you may feel full and satisfied for extended periods after eating. This can naturally reduce the desire to snack between meals or consume large portions during your next meal. The prolonged feeling of fullness is not artificial but rather an enhancement of your body's natural satiety signals.
The gastric emptying effect typically develops gradually as your body adjusts to the treatment. Some people may notice changes in their appetite patterns within the first few weeks, while others may experience more gradual changes over time. This individual variation is normal and reflects differences in how people's digestive systems respond to the treatment.
Brain Signaling and Appetite Regulation
Mounjaro influences appetite regulation through its effects on the central nervous system, particularly areas of the brain involved in hunger and satiety. The hypothalamus, often called the body's appetite control center, contains GLP-1 receptors that respond to tirzepatide. When activated, these receptors may help reduce food cravings and the psychological drive to eat.
The brain's appetite control system is complex, involving multiple neurotransmitters and hormonal signals. Mounjaro works within this existing framework to potentially strengthen signals that promote feelings of fullness while reducing signals that trigger hunger. This neurological component explains why some people experience changes not just in physical hunger but also in their psychological relationship with food.
The effects on brain signaling develop over time and may contribute to changes in eating behaviors. Some people report reduced food cravings, less frequent thoughts about food, or finding it easier to make healthier food choices. These changes occur gradually and work best when combined with conscious efforts to develop healthy eating habits and lifestyle changes.
Blood Sugar Regulation and Metabolic Effects
While Mounjaro is prescribed for weight management, its mechanism also influences blood sugar regulation through the incretin system. The GLP-1 and GIP pathways naturally help manage blood glucose levels by coordinating insulin release from the pancreas when blood sugar rises after eating. This glucose-dependent action means the effects are most pronounced when blood sugar levels are elevated.
The metabolic effects of Mounjaro may contribute indirectly to weight management by helping stabilize energy levels throughout the day. When blood sugar levels are more stable, people may experience fewer energy dips that can trigger cravings for high-calorie foods. This metabolic stability can support adherence to reduced-calorie eating plans.
These metabolic effects highlight why Mounjaro is prescribed as part of a comprehensive weight management approach that includes dietary changes and physical activity. The treatment supports your body's natural regulatory mechanisms, but long-term weight management still depends on maintaining healthy lifestyle habits that work synergistically with the medication's effects.
Individual Response Variation and Timeline
The way Mounjaro works varies significantly between individuals, reflecting differences in genetics, metabolism, baseline hormone levels, and overall health status. Some people may notice appetite changes within the first few weeks of treatment, while others may require several weeks or months to experience the full effects. This variation is normal and expected given the complex biological systems involved.
Factors that may influence individual response include baseline metabolic rate, existing hormone levels, digestive system sensitivity, and concurrent medications or health conditions. Your prescriber will monitor your response to treatment and may adjust the approach based on how your body responds to the medication over time.
Understanding that responses vary helps set realistic expectations for treatment outcomes. Mounjaro works by enhancing natural biological processes rather than forcing dramatic changes, which means effects typically develop gradually. This gradual onset allows your body to adapt to changes in appetite and eating patterns while supporting sustainable weight management behaviors.
